Rambutan - Benefits and Nutritional Info

Rambutan from my backyard


Rambutan is a local food found in typical Asia country such as Thailand, Malaysia and Indonesia. It's hairy appearance of either yellow or red color while the inner are white juicy fruits.

Before this, I thought that rambutan is one type of heaty food but in actual facts, it contains a lot of nutritional that our body needs. Rambutan is rich with:

- vitamin C - antioxidant that protects cells from radical and helps the absorption of iron
- vitamin A
- potassium
- zinc
- manganese
- magnesium
- calcium
- iron
- protein
- ash
- copper

Vitamin C helps in building up tissues, strengthening our immune system and decrease LDL cholesterol. It also protects from heart diseases and prevents us from fatigue, weakness, aches, rash and gum problems.

This juicy fruits contains a lot of fiber that is useful to eliminate waste, preventing us from diverticulitis, gallstones, hemorrhoids and colon cancer.

One major nutrition needed for structure of teeth and bones are calcium.

Well, I guess it is good to have some rambutan in our diets to help increasing our immunity and for good health. Since it is the season now, let's have rambutan for our health.

Papaya - The Source of Anti Oxidants


I'm not sure whether I've posted anything about papaya or not, but anyway, there's no harm in posting again. Recently, my papaya tree had collapse due to the strong wind. Luckily, the root is still attach and I believe the fruits would be able to ripe, not just rotten and spoilt.
Some of the benefits of papaya:

(1) Eating papaya gives us a lot of benefit. It is believe to help in preventing cancer. Papaya is rice with antioxidant that helps the body to fight against cancer-causing cells. Sources of antioxidants are vitamin C, E and beta-carotenes.

(2) For those with digestive disorders, papaya is one of the best solution. It contains the proteolytic enzymes (one of the leading proteolytic enzymes that are found in papaya are papain). Papain breaks down proteins in food, thus allowing better digestion. Eating papaya regularly treats digestion disorders such as bloating and chronic indigestion.

(3) For male, papaya helps in boost male virility. Arginine, which is found in papaya is known to boost blood flow around the penis. These enzymes boost nitric acid in the body to relax the muscles around the blood vessels and increases blood flow. Specific use of arginine is to treat erectile dysfunction.

(4) For girls, we are very concern with the premature aging sign. Papaya are proven to be able to control premature aging. When our body digest the food properly and absorbs all the nutrients it needs, our body remain vital for a long time, indirectly controlling the premature aging.

(5) For those who concern with heart attacks and strokes, you can include papaya in your daily diet plan. The antioxidants in papaya prevents cholesterol from oxidizing. A plaque is form when cholesterol becomes oxidized, which causes heart attack or stroke.

Hope all this tips would benefits my readers. It is good to plant 2~3 trees of papaya in our yard. Papaya is easily planted and the tree can serve as a shed to our homes too.

Benefits of Banana


Many do not know that banana has a lot of nutrient that can help to prevent us from disease. Fully ripe banana produces a substance called TNF which are able to combat abnormal cells. This TNF has anti-cancer properties. The degree of anti-cancer effect corresponds to the degree of ripeness of the fruits. As the banana ripes, it will develops dark spots or patches. The darker the patches is, the higher the immunity quality will be. This also means the darker the patches is, the higher anti-cancer properties would be.

Banana can also increased our white blood cells, thus enhancing the immunity of the body.

Normal recommendation would be to eat 1 to 2 banana a day to increase body immunity to diseases. A research shows that skin bananas with dark spot are 8 times more effective in enhancing the property of white blood cells than the green skin version!

Another point for banana skin would be its effect to our teeth. If we rub the banana skin to our teeth, it can whiten our teeth. I read about this a while ago when I research on the benefits of banana.

Normal benefits that we all know is that banana helps to prevent constipation. So, whoever that had difficulties in doing the 'big business', you can try to eat more bananas...

About the Fruits

This fruits are known to be able to reduce cholesterol, helps in digestive system and also prevent cancer. It also have a name as "health fruits".
Some more, this fruits have high nutritional such as vitamin C, calcium, potassium and fiber. In addition, it helps in digestion too...

The Plant

Another snap shot of the tree, with 3 fruits wrap in plastic bags...

The plant are 3 sided, resembling cactus, winged with a fragmented vinystem. The plants climbs up to anything that could support them. For those who wanted to plant them, this tree lives very well in soils with pH of 6.3 to 6.8 that full with organic.
